SS-N-23 Skiff. The SS-N-23 Skiff is the NATO reporting name for a family of liquid-propellant submarine-launched ballistic missiles (SLBMs) developed by the Soviet Union and later operated by the Russian Navy. Designed by the Makeyev Rocket Design Bureau, it represented a significant advancement in Cold War naval strategic weaponry, offering improved range, accuracy, and payload over its predecessors. The missile entered service in the mid-1980s and remains a key component of Russia's nuclear triad.

Development and design

The development of the missile, designated R-29RM within the Soviet Armed Forces, was initiated in 1979 to replace the earlier R-29R (SS-N-18 Stingray). The project was led by chief designer V. P. Makeyev at the Makeyev Rocket Design Bureau, with the goal of creating a more powerful and survivable weapon for the Project 667BDRM Delfin (Delta IV-class submarine). Key innovations included a new, more efficient liquid-propellant rocket engine and an advanced astro-inertial navigation system that provided greater accuracy for striking hardened targets like Minuteman III silos in the United States. The design emphasized a streamlined, three-stage configuration to maximize the throw-weight of its multiple MIRV warheads, a direct response to the strategic arms competition outlined in treaties like SALT II.

Operational history

The R-29RM missile was officially accepted into service with the Soviet Navy in 1986, with the first patrols conducted by the Delta IV-class submarine K-51 Verkhoturye. Throughout the late Cold War, these submarines armed with the SS-N-23 formed a critical element of the Soviet strategic deterrence posture, conducting deterrent patrols in bastions like the Barents Sea and the Sea of Okhotsk. Following the dissolution of the Soviet Union, the missiles were inherited by the Russian Navy; however, production halted in 1991 due to economic hardship and the START I treaty. A modernization program was launched in 1999, leading to the production of upgraded variants. These missiles have been regularly test-fired during exercises, such as those monitored from the Kura Test Range, and remain on active duty, with continuous patrols reported into the 2020s from bases like Gadzhiyevo.

Variants

* R-29RM (RSM-54): The original baseline model introduced in 1986, carrying four MIRV warheads. * R-29RMU Sineva (RSM-54U): A major upgrade first tested in 2004, featuring improved navigation systems, extended range, and the ability to carry up to ten lower-yield warheads or special payloads. It was formally adopted after a successful launch from the TK-208 (Typhoon-class submarine) in the White Sea. * R-29RMU2 Layner (RSM-54U2): A further evolution tested around 2011, reportedly carrying an increased number of warheads with enhanced penetration aids to counter missile defense systems. * R-29RMU2.1 and R-29RMU2.2: Designations for the most recent iterations, integrating modernized components for service life extension and compatibility with ongoing strategic modernization efforts under the State Armaments Programme.

Specifications

The SS-N-23 is a three-stage, liquid-propellant missile. It has a launch weight of approximately 40,300 kilograms, a length of 14.8 meters, and a diameter of 1.9 meters. Its maximum operational range is about 8,300 kilometers. The original R-29RM variant was equipped with a MIRV payload of four thermonuclear warheads, each with a yield estimated between 100 and 200 kilotons. Guidance is provided by a sophisticated astro-inertial navigation system that corrects its flight path by referencing stars, granting it a reported CEP of around 500 meters. The missile is designed for a cold launch from the D-9RM launch system aboard Delta IV-class submarines.

Operators

* Russia: The sole operator. The missiles are deployed exclusively with the Russian Navy's Northern Fleet, specifically aboard the modernized Delta IV-class submarines. These submarines operate from bases such as Gadzhiyevo near Severomorsk.
